Thank You First Responder Launches Mental Health First Aid Program

Stan Smith, Matt Jackson, Sheriff Gregory Tony, Doug Stepelton, Mark Alfieri, and Doug Campbell

Thank You First Responder, Inc. and Broward County Commissioner Tim Ryan launched a campaign to offer a Mental Health First Aid training course to First Responders at BrandStar Studios located in Deerfield Beach, February 15, 2019.

The Town Hall style meeting featured remarks by Commissioner Tim Ryan, Sheriff Gregory Tony, a MHFA course overview by retired First Responder, Deputy Fire Chief, Michael Allora, a live performance by Singer-Songwriter Matt Jackson and the presentation of the First Annual Doug Stepelton “Culture of Thank You” Award, as well as remarks from Florida State Representative Chip LaMarca.

The GEO Group, through its Foundation, will be announced as a sponsor of the Inaugural eight (8) hour training course on Mental Health First Aid, for a Class of 20 First Responders taught by Michael Allora. The GEO Group provides complementary, turnkey solutions for numerous government partners worldwide across a spectrum of diversified correctional and community reentry services.

“Our goal with this event is to continue to raise awareness of the importance of creating a “Culture of Thank You” for First Responders, honoring those who make the ultimate sacrifice and provide resources and solutions for First Responders in their daily lives “ said TYFRO Co-Founder and Singer-Songwriter Matt Jackson.
